    Virgin heifers

    We raise club calves but also have a small herd of Lowlines.  I put the lowline embryos in my replacement heifers for my club calf herd.  Works great, good conception rates and  we get a realitively high dollar calf out of a heifer that would normaly just be raising a sale barn calf.  I wouldn't...

    Reusing CIDRs Question

    A good way to be able to tell your once used CIDR's from your new ones is to tie a knot in the tail of the used ones.  Works better if you wash them first. (lol)
